What Exactly is a Cloud Platform?

Put simply, a cloud platform is an integrated set of services—compute, storage, databases, networking, and software tools—that enable developers and businesses to build, deploy, and manage applications online without owning physical hardware. Sort of like renting a fully equipped workspace instead of buying an office.

These platforms power everything from digital banking apps to disaster relief data coordination systems. They help organizations focus on their mission instead of IT maintenance. In humanitarian efforts, for instance, cloud-supported apps analyze real-time data during crises, helping agencies respond faster and smarter.

Key Components That Make a Cloud Platform Practical and Powerful

1. Scalability

Scalability lets a platform dynamically handle increased workloads. Whether a retailer faces a sudden surge in online shopping or a research project needs more data crunching power, the cloud platform expands or contracts on demand. This elasticity is often touted but, practically, it’s what saves companies from shutdowns or costly overprovisioning.

2. Durability and Reliability

Data durability means redundancy — multiple backups geographically dispersed to avoid loss. Providers often claim “eleven nines” of data durability (that’s 99.999999999%), which practically means your data is safer than most things in daily life. This is critical in sectors like banking or healthcare where data integrity isn’t just a nice-to-have; it’s legally mandated.

3. Cost Efficiency

Owning hardware is expensive and often inefficient. Cloud platforms flip that model by offering pay-as-you-go pricing, turning capital expenditure into operational. Especially for smaller firms or nonprofits, this means accessing enterprise-grade tech without massive upfront costs.

4. Security and Compliance

Security is complex but cloud providers invest heavily in measures like encryption, identity management, and strict compliance certifications (ISO 27001, GDPR, HIPAA). It’s not foolproof, of course, but often far better than self-managed servers.

5. Integration and Tools Ecosystem

Modern cloud platforms come with vast arrays of APIs, SDKs, and developer tools, enabling rapid development and integration. This flexibility accelerates innovation and reduces time to market.

What’s Next? Future Trends and Innovations in Cloud Platforms

Looking forward, we see powerful trends shaping cloud platforms:

  • Green Cloud Computing: Increased focus on renewable energy-powered data centers to cut carbon footprints.
  • Edge Computing: Pushing processing power closer to data sources to reduce latency and boost real-time analytics.
  • AI and Automation: Cloud platforms embedding intelligent automation to optimize resources and security.
  • Hybrid and Multi-cloud Strategies: Organizations avoiding vendor lock-in by mixing private and public cloud services.

The intersection of sustainability, efficiency, and cutting-edge innovation will likely define cloud platform evolution in the decade ahead.

Frequently Asked Questions About Cloud Platforms

What makes cloud platforms better than traditional on-premises servers?
Cloud platforms offer flexibility, scalability, and cost savings unavailable with traditional setups. You can quickly adjust resources based on needs, avoid upfront hardware costs, and access global data centers, which improves performance and reliability.
How secure is data stored on cloud platforms?
Leading cloud providers deploy robust encryption, regular audits, and compliance with international standards like ISO 27001. While no system is foolproof, these platforms generally provide better security than many in-house IT environments.
Can cloud platforms help smaller organizations or NGOs?
Absolutely. Pay-as-you-go pricing and easy-to-use developer tools enable small organizations to harness enterprise-grade technology without huge budgets or staff, leveling the playing field for digital transformation.
What industries benefit most from cloud platforms?
Virtually all industries benefit, but especially those needing scalability and rapid innovation—like finance, healthcare, retail, education, and humanitarian aid.
Are cloud platforms environmentally friendly?
Increasingly so. Cloud providers are investing heavily in renewable energy sourcing and efficient data center designs to reduce environmental impact compared with traditional IT infrastructure.

Vendor Comparison: Top Cloud Platform Providers

Provider Strengths Pricing Model Global Reach Sustainability Efforts
AWS (Amazon Web Services) Largest service catalog, mature security, huge community Pay-as-you-go, reserved instances 25+ regions worldwide Committed to 100% renewable by 2025
Microsoft Azure Strong hybrid cloud, enterprise solutions, AI integration Flexible pay-as-you-go & reserved plans 60+ regions Carbon negative by 2030 target
Google Cloud Platform Data analytics, machine learning, open-source focus Sustained use discounts, pay-as-you-go 35+ regions Carbon neutral since 2007
